We are currently seeking an experienced individual to join this team in the role of Customer Service Officer.

The role of the Customer Service Officer (known at HSBC as a Business Specialist) is to deliver a professional face to face service experience to customers, prospective customers and professionals in order to maximise contribution towards the Business Banking Portfolio segment and to improve customer engagement.

Your responsibilities will include:

· Being an ambassador for HSBC and develop the bank's profile in the local business and wider community
· Supporting customers and placing their needs at the forefront of all that we do, setting world class standards
· Seeking new opportunities and nurturing existing relationships to identify new business opportunities
· Adhering to structures and processes in place for the management of credit, operational, reputation, financial crime and regulatory risk

Desired profile



Qualifications :

The ideal candidate for this role will have:

·  Experience working in relevant environment/s, i.e. Customer Service
·  Experience working in relevant market/context, i.e. Ability to interact and build relationships with internal and external stakeholders including HSBC overseas offices
·  Role relevant qualifications, i.e. Excellent communication skills, including written, verbal
·  A track record of gaining an understanding of customers' needs and delivering excellent customer service
·  Contributed productively to team objectives, sometimes supporting and sometimes leading activities to achieve shared goals

The base location for this role is Ipswich.
